atmo是一個強大的PHP框架,它能夠幫助我們快速而有效地搭建網站和應用程序。在本文中,我們將探討如何使用atmo來建立一個PHP文件。
首先,讓我們來了解一下atmo的一些基本概念。atmo提供了許多有用的功能,例如路由、模板引擎、數據庫操作等。它的設計理念是簡單易用,同時又具有足夠的靈活性來適應各種項目的需求。
為了更好地理解atmo的用法,讓我們以一個簡單的示例案例為例。假設我們正在開發一個博客應用程序,我們需要一個PHP文件來展示所有的博客文章。下面是我們如何使用atmo來完成這個任務。
// 引入atmo框架文件 require_once 'path/to/atmo/autoload.php'; // 創建一個新的atmo應用程序 $app = new Atmo\Application(); // 定義路由規則,當訪問/blog時將調用指定的函數 $app->get('/blog', function() { // 查詢數據庫,獲取所有博客文章數據 $articles = DB::table('articles')->get(); // 使用atmo的模板引擎來渲染博客文章視圖 return view('blog', ['articles' =>$articles]); }); // 運行atmo應用程序 $app->run();
在上面的代碼中,我們首先引入了atmo框架的自動加載文件,這樣在后面的代碼中就可以使用atmo的各種功能了。接著,我們創建了一個新的atmo應用程序實例,并定義了一個路由規則,當訪問/blog時將調用指定的函數。
在這個函數中,我們可以進行各種操作。在本例中,我們使用atmo的數據庫操作功能來查詢數據庫并獲取所有的博客文章數據。然后,我們使用atmo的模板引擎來渲染博客文章視圖,并將查詢的文章傳遞給視圖。最后,我們返回渲染后的視圖作為響應。
通過上面的代碼,我們成功地使用atmo建立了一個PHP文件,并實現了展示所有博客文章的功能。這只是atmo強大功能的冰山一角,它還提供了許多其他有用的功能,例如表單驗證、文件操作、緩存管理等,可以幫助我們更方便地開發和管理應用程序。
總之,atmo是一個功能強大且易用的PHP框架,它可以幫助我們快速搭建各種類型的網站和應用程序。通過本文的示例,我們可以看到,使用atmo來建立一個PHP文件是非常簡單而直觀的。如果你正在尋找一個高效且靈活的PHP框架,那么atmo絕對值得一試。